Hello all, I have a 2009 Skoda Superb 1.8TSI. It runs on a 7-speed DSG. Lately due to a leak in air intake system, sent to a workshop that diagnosed the flywheel seal is leaking. Proceeded to replace the seal and shop also replaced the flywheel (possibly the issue here?) that had large freeplay. The replaced flywheel is from a Passat. Since then, the drive has been experiencing abnormal driving, from jerks, knocks then to bangs between gears. It struggled most with bangs on up slopes. Shop resetted the basic settings (Group 60 Auto Trans: 4,0,0 > 254,0,0) several times. After each reset, it ran well for a mere 15km and the issue came back. VCDS scan threw 3 fault codes under Auto Trans. I've been reading that the flywheel teeth count maybe the issue. Following from there, i read that the Transmission Input Speed (743/min) and Engine Speed (761/min) should match when average, else it would mean the flywheel teeth count is not correct. Could anyone verify this as I need to take the next step if a proper flywheel with the correct teeth count should be the way to go ? Or any suggestion on the possible causes to the knocks and bangs?
